Just use some perforated window vinyl. looks solid from a distance, but still allows light to pass through. I used some silver for the top of my windshield, turned out alright.

Since a vast number of new cars don't even have bumper reflectors I don't think that is a ticketable item. Now altering brake lights, headlights, turn signals can be as those are required safety equipment however since a lot of autos don't have bumper reflectors I cannot see those being mandated otherwise vehicles without them would be illegal from the factory. by all means check your local and state laws before doing anything but it only seems common sense to me.
